The Ohio House of Representatives passed House Bill 57, also known as “Justin's Law”. The law was named for Justin Back, an 18-year-old man murdered in 2014 by 2 teens. House Bill 57 would expand the list of aggravated circumstances under which murders committed "purposely and with prior calculation and design" are classified as aggravated murders. Under current law, such murders are not eligible for a death penalty sentence. The new law also permits such cases to be considered for capital punishment. The legislation was introduced by State Rep. Ron Maag (R). The legislation now goes to the Ohio Senate for consideration.
